1. Loan Options and Strategies to Manage Student Debt

Federal Student Loans

Federal student loans are typically the first option for students pursuing higher education. For students enrolling in the Electrical, Electronics, and Communications Engineering program at York College, Direct Subsidized and Unsubsidized Loans are available. These loans often feature lower interest rates compared to private loans and offer flexible repayment plans, including income-driven options.

Private Student Loans

Private lenders can provide additional funding if federal loans do not cover the total cost of education. It is important to compare interest rates, repayment terms, and borrower protections before opting for private loans. Since private loans may require a credit check and co-signer, students should consider them as supplementary rather than primary sources of funding.

Loan Strategies and Management

To manage student debt effectively, students should:

  • Borrow only what is necessary to cover tuition and essential expenses.
  • Explore scholarships, grants, and work-study opportunities to reduce reliance on loans.
  • Understand repayment options, including income-driven repayment plans and deferment or forbearance provisions.
  • Maintain good credit and keep track of loan balances and interest accrual.

Repayment Planning

Developing a post-graduation repayment plan is vital. Budgeting for monthly payments, understanding the impact of interest accrual, and exploring loan forgiveness programs (if applicable) will help students manage their debt responsibly and avoid defaulting.

2. Program Overview and What Students Will Study

Academic Focus and Curriculum

The Electrical, Electronics, and Communications Engineering program at York College of Pennsylvania is designed to equip students with a solid foundation in electrical engineering principles, electronics, communication systems, and modern technology applications. The curriculum includes courses such as circuit analysis, digital systems, signals and systems, microprocessors, communication theory, and power systems.

Hands-On Learning and Labs

Students benefit from extensive lab work, project-based learning, and internships, providing practical experience essential for real-world applications. This experiential learning prepares students for designing, analyzing, and troubleshooting complex electrical and communication systems.

Emerging Technologies and Specializations

The program emphasizes emerging fields like wireless communications, renewable energy systems, embedded systems, and IoT (Internet of Things), positioning students at the forefront of technological innovation.

3. Career Opportunities and Job Prospects

Typical Career Paths

Graduates with a degree in Electrical, Electronics, and Communications Engineering have diverse career options, including roles such as Electrical Engineer, Electronics Design Engineer, Communications Systems Engineer, Network Engineer, Power Systems Engineer, and Research & Development Engineer.

Industry Sectors

Graduates can find opportunities across various sectors, including telecommunications, aerospace, renewable energy, manufacturing, information technology, and government agencies. The increasing reliance on communication networks and electronic systems ensures sustained demand for qualified engineers.

Job Outlook and Salary Expectations

According to the U.S. Bureau of Labor Statistics, employment for electrical engineers is projected to grow 3% from 2022 to 2032, roughly in line with average growth. Entry-level salaries vary depending on location and specialization but typically range from $70,000 to $100,000 annually, with experienced engineers earning higher salaries.

4. Admission Considerations

Prerequisites and Academic Preparation

Applicants should have a strong background in mathematics, physics, and chemistry. A competitive high school GPA, standardized test scores, and relevant coursework in STEM subjects enhance admission prospects.

Application Components

Admissions require submission of transcripts, standardized test scores (SAT or ACT), letters of recommendation, and a personal statement. Demonstrating interest in engineering and extracurricular activities related to STEM can strengthen an application.

Financial Aid and Scholarships

York College offers various scholarships based on academic achievement, leadership, and financial need. Applying early and completing the FAFSA (Free Application for Federal Student Aid) is essential for accessing federal aid and grants.

5. Financial Information (Tuition, Debt, ROI)

Tuition and Costs

The in-state and out-of-state tuition at York College for this program is $24,606 per year. Additional expenses include housing, books, supplies, and personal costs, which students should budget for accordingly.

Potential Student Debt

Since the median student debt for this program is not specified, students should plan conservatively, borrowing only what is necessary. Effective budgeting and seeking scholarships can help minimize debt burdens.

Return on Investment (ROI)

Considering the program’s focus on engineering skills aligned with high-demand industries, graduates can expect a strong ROI through competitive salaries and career growth opportunities. The relatively moderate tuition costs combined with high earning potential make this a sound investment.
